Learn more about this land:Camps sites are on the tree farm high on a hill bordering the Canadian border the Appalachain trail and Monson Pond. Mostly tent sites for people who enjoy nature and wild life, swimming in the pond as well as fishing in the pond and brook. We do have limited sites with water available. Kipp park is directly across the road with fire pits and picnic sites. You can always get water at the home farm house. It is a very quiet, peaceful and secluded place.Near by we have a Amish community where you can buy fresh eggs, vegetables  as well as fresh baked goods, pies and bread. Also Amish furniture built to last.

Located in the gorgeous lake/river community of Cary, Maine; we have a 4 acre river front lot. The property is accessible year-round off of paved town-maintained roads. Located along the Meduxnekeag River, you can find both brown and brook trout within the deep pools accessed from the property. A driveway provides access to the river side clearing off of Oliver Road. Utility power is not currently available. The lot has a grass and wildflower covered clearing that overlooks the Meduxnekeag River of about one quarter acre already in place. This makes it an ideal location to park a camper for the summer or pitch a stream side tent. The tree lined clearing sits back off of the town maintained road, and is a nice private setting for your river side rv site. The Meduxnekeag River flows through southern Aroostook County and into New Brunswick, Canada. The river is a great water for canoeing or kayaking in pursuit of trout, or viewing wildlife. Surrounding the property are farms, large tracts of timberland and the 6200-acre Lt Gordon Manuel Wildlife Management Area. The 6200 acres of public land encompasses most of the land just off the property. The public land is open to hiking, hunting, snowmobiling and other outdoor activities. Large numbers of waterfowl and wading birds use the wetlands forming the Meduxnekeag River as nesting grounds. Rarely are sites offered that abut large tracts of public land.
